Step 4: Deploying the AgriPulse Gateway to the Harlow Flats cluster. Once the telemetry relay image has passed staging checks, drain the active gateway node and confirm no tractor units are mid-sync (check the FieldLink dashboard for pending uploads). Pull the release bundle tagged for this sprint and verify its checksum against the manifest in the ops vault. Before pushing to the fleet, the bundle must be signed with the current deploy key. Use the key below for this release.

signing key of kaweg-kawip = bky19_Hy4esooLY11QeWxo3T4

Subject: Cut-over summary — Brasswick export retries. The cut-over to the new retry pipeline completed Saturday night. Failed exports now land in a holding queue and are retried with exponential backoff rather than being dropped; anything exhausting its attempts is parked for manual review each morning. We replayed all 214 exports stranded during the freeze, and all succeeded. The retry behavior in production is governed by the parameters reproduced below.

service settings:
[druix]
host = druix.zemvargrid.example
user = druix_svc
database = druix_prod

Subject: Cleaning crew access — this week. All — the evening cleaning crew from Brightmoor Services starts tonight, Monday to Thursday, 19:00–22:00. Sign each cleaner in individually; no group sign-ins. They may access floors 1–3 only; the lab corridor on 3 stays off-limits. Collect their visitor badges at the end of each shift and note any no-shows in the desk log. Their supervisor, Dana Ferro, will confirm the roster each Monday. Let them through the service entrance with the code below.

staff pass of yaguf-kahif = bdg-GEMQXN-35601139

# Client setup for the cron drift investigation on the Quellhaven scheduler.
# We poll the internal TickTrace service every five minutes to compare
# expected versus actual job start times across all worker nodes.
# Please don't change the polling interval without asking first — it
# affects the drift baseline. The TickTrace service key we use follows.

API key for fafof-yahig: qvz15-gOanHnaz707fNoQ